Currently xastir does a fork when it does a DNS lookup. I'm wondering
if the developers still consider that useful. My guess is yes, but I
thought I would ask.

I am working on adding IPv6 support to xastir. I've got the basics
working, but right now I am doing to the fork for hostname lookup.
Trying to pass the data back to another process complicates keeping
the lookup protocol neutral. If I can avoid the fork that would be
nice, if that is still desired I can work on keeping it in.
